Apple MacBook Air M4 13-inch and 15-inch review: Minimal upgrades at a much better price
At the risk of repeating myself from Engadget's MacBook Air M1, M2 and M3 reviews: The M4-equipped MacBook Air is a nearly flawless ultraportable. Even better, it now starts at $999, which is $100 less than before. While I'd still like to see more ports and a faster screen refresh rate, the MacBook Air still remains heads and shoulders above the competition. M4 MacBook Air reviews: the Mac most people should buy (but it’s not blue)
The first M4 MacBook Air reviews are out, and the consensus view appears to be that while it may not be an exciting update, it's a lot of tech for the money – and is the Mac most people should buy.
